Science-Backed Benefits of Cold Plunge Therapy

Cold water immersion has been studied in sports science, physiology, and neuroscience for its wide range of effects on the human body. While research is still evolving, several well-documented benefits have made it a core recovery tool in athletic and wellness communities.

Muscle Recovery and Reduced Soreness

One of the most widely accepted benefits of cold plunging is its role in muscle recovery. After intense physical activity, the muscles experience micro-tears and inflammation, which can lead to soreness and stiffness known as delayed onset muscle soreness (DOMS).

When the body is immersed in cold water, blood vessels constrict in a process called vasoconstriction. This reduces blood flow to the muscles temporarily, which may help limit swelling and inflammation. Once the body warms up again, circulation improves, helping remove metabolic waste products from muscle tissues.

For athletes and active individuals using recovery tubs, this process can result in reduced soreness and faster readiness for the next training session. This is one of the key reasons cold plunges are commonly used after strength training, running, and high-intensity workouts.

Reduction in Inflammation and Physical Stress

Inflammation is a natural response to exercise and physical stress, but excessive or prolonged inflammation can slow down recovery. Cold immersion helps regulate this response by temporarily reducing tissue temperature and metabolic activity.

By lowering localized inflammation, cold plunging may help the body recover more efficiently after strenuous activity. This does not mean inflammation is eliminated completely, rather it is controlled in a way that supports healing without excessive discomfort or prolonged fatigue.

For individuals dealing with physically demanding lifestyles or training schedules, this regulation of inflammation can be an important factor in maintaining consistency.

Dopamine Release and Mental Health Benefits

One of the most fascinating aspects of cold exposure is its impact on brain chemistry. Studies suggest that cold water immersion can significantly increase dopamine levels, sometimes by 200 to 300 percent for a short period after exposure.

Dopamine is a neurotransmitter associated with motivation, focus, and reward. This spike in dopamine helps explain why many people feel energized, mentally sharp, and emotionally uplifted after a cold plunge.

Beyond dopamine, cold exposure activates the sympathetic nervous system, which trains the body to handle stress more effectively. Over time, repeated exposure may improve stress resilience and emotional control. This is one reason why cold plunging is often described as both physically challenging and mentally strengthening.

Circulation and Cardiovascular Conditioning

Cold exposure creates a natural vascular workout for the body. When immersed in cold water, blood vessels constrict to preserve core temperature. Once out of the cold environment, they expand again as the body warms up.

This repeated constriction and dilation may contribute to improved circulation and vascular responsiveness over time. Some researchers believe this process can support cardiovascular efficiency, although individual results may vary.

Buying Guide: Choosing the Right Cold Plunge for Home

When selecting a cold plunge tubs system, it is important to understand the differences between available options. Each type of system offers distinct advantages depending on budget, lifestyle, and frequency of use.

Portable Inflatable Cold Plunge Tubs (Budget-Friendly Option)

Portable or inflatable cold plunge systems are designed for beginners or users who want a flexible and affordable entry point into cold therapy. These systems are typically lightweight, easy to assemble, and can be used indoors or outdoors depending on space availability.

These setups rely heavily on manual ice addition to achieve cold temperatures, which means users must actively manage water conditions before each session. While this may require more effort, it also provides a low-cost way to experience cold water therapy without committing to expensive equipment.

The main limitation is temperature consistency. Because there is no built-in cooling system, maintaining stable cold conditions can be challenging, especially in warmer climates. Additionally, insulation is usually less advanced compared to premium systems, which can result in faster temperature changes.

Despite these limitations, inflatable systems are an excellent starting point for individuals exploring whether cold immersion fits into their lifestyle.

Chiller-Integrated Cold Plunge Systems (Premium Choice)

At the higher end of the market are chiller-based systems, often considered the gold standard for serious users. These systems use a built-in water chiller for cold plunge functionality that automatically regulates water temperature without the need for ice.

This allows users to maintain precise and consistent temperatures every day, which is especially important for athletes or individuals who rely on regular recovery routines. Many of these systems also include advanced filtration technologies such as ozone purification or UV sterilization, ensuring clean and hygienic water for repeated use.

These systems are commonly used in professional environments such as wellness clinics, gyms, and high-performance training centers. In many ways, they represent the modern evolution of commercial cold plunge equipment adapted for home use.

The main drawback is cost. These systems require a higher upfront investment and may also require dedicated space and electrical setup. However, for users committed to long-term use, the convenience and performance often justify the price.

DIY Chest Freezer Cold Plunge (Cost-Effective but Complex)

Another popular option is converting a standard chest freezer into a cold plunge system. This method has gained attention due to its affordability and ability to reach very low temperatures.

When properly modified, a chest freezer can function as an effective ice bath at home solution. However, it requires careful installation to ensure safety, water sealing, and temperature regulation.

The advantages include low cost and strong cooling capability. However, the disadvantages are equally important. These systems often lack proper filtration, which means water must be cleaned and changed regularly. Electrical safety is also a concern if modifications are not done correctly.

For these reasons, DIY setups are generally recommended for experienced users who understand the technical and safety requirements.

When investing in a cold plunge for home, several technical and practical features determine long-term satisfaction and usability.

A reliable system should offer a temperature range that allows both beginner-friendly and advanced cold exposure levels, typically between 3°C and 13°C. This flexibility ensures that users can gradually adapt over time without overwhelming the body.

Filtration is another critical factor. Systems with ozone or UV purification help maintain water cleanliness, especially for users who plunge daily. Clean water is not only more hygienic but also more comfortable for repeated exposure.

Insulation quality plays a major role in energy efficiency and temperature stability. Well-insulated tubs maintain cold temperatures longer, reducing the workload on cooling systems or ice usage.

Size is equally important. A good cold plunge should allow full immersion up to the shoulders while still maintaining comfort. Larger individuals or those planning shared use should prioritize spacious designs.

Finally, build quality and material durability determine how long the system will last under frequent use. High-quality materials such as reinforced acrylic or stainless steel are commonly used in premium systems.

Step-by-Step Guide: How to Use a Cold Plunge for the First Time

Starting a cold plunge routine should be approached gradually to allow the body and nervous system to adapt safely.

Begin with moderately cold water rather than extreme temperatures. A range of around 15°C to 18°C is suitable for first-time users. The goal at this stage is not endurance, but adaptation.

Initial sessions should be short, typically between one and two minutes. During this time, the focus should remain on slow and controlled breathing rather than resisting the cold sensation. This helps calm the nervous system and reduces shock response.

Over time, users can gradually decrease water temperature and increase exposure duration. Most individuals eventually reach comfortable sessions of three to five minutes, depending on tolerance and goals.

After exiting the plunge, it is important to allow the body to warm up naturally. Light movement, dry clothing, and hydration support recovery. Sudden exposure to extreme heat immediately afterward is not always recommended during early adaptation stages.

Safety should always remain a priority. Individuals with cardiovascular conditions or underlying health concerns should consult a medical professional before starting cold immersion practices.
